Image-to-text conversion is a captivating field within artificial intelligence that seeks to decipher the visual world and express its essence in textual form. This transformative process empowers computers to analyze images, identify objects and scenes, and generate coherent narratives. By bridging the gap between sight and language, image-to-text conversion unlocks a plethora of opportunities in diverse domains, ranging from education to commerce.

  • For instance, it can provide descriptive captions for images, making them understandable to visually impaired individuals.
  • In the realm of learning, it can support students in comprehending visual content.
  • Additionally, image-to-text conversion can automate tasks such as imagesearch, contentsummarization, and even artistic expression.

Through the continuous developments in deep learning and computer vision, image-to-text conversion is rapidly evolving, delivering increasingly accurate results. Transforming Sight into Speech: The Evolution of Image-to-Text Technology

From its humble beginnings in rudimentary optical character recognition software to the sophisticated deep learning algorithms driving today's state-of-the-art systems, the journey of image-to-text technology has been marked by steady progress. Early attempts primarily focused on identifying simple text from printed pages, often with limited accuracy and scope.

  • Nonetheless, the advent of convolutional neural networks (CNNs) revolutionized the field, enabling the recognition of more complex visual data.
  • This milestone paved the way for a new range of applications, including automated document processing, image captioning, and auditory search.

Today, image-to-text technology has become an integral part of our digital world, facilitating a wide array of services that augment our daily lives.
